Registration Fee Descriptions


Three-day Exhibition Hall & Conference, September 26-28
This includes access to the Exhibition Hall & Conference, Sept. 26-28 and the evening Networking Welcome Reception on Tuesday, Sept. 26 from 5:00 pm to 8:00 pm, all at the George R. Brown Convention Center.

Chartering Workshop, Tuesday, Sept. 26 from 9:00 am – 4:30 pm
Includes two networking coffee breaks and lunch. This full-day workshop presented in partnership with the Institute of Chartered Shipbrokers, is an intermediate level course that provides a deeper understanding of chartering principles and applications. It is suitable for full-time chartering professionals as well as those who work with chartering contracts.

Incoterms® Rules and Trade Workshop, Tuesday, Sept. 26 from 9:00 am – 4:30 pm
Includes two networking coffee breaks and lunch. This full-day workshop presented by retired Halliburton global logistics vice president, John Vogt, will cover the use of Incoterms® rules for profitability while avoiding the perils and pitfalls of misuse – a common occurrence in today's complex shipping environment.
